Design and Quality: 5/5
Ping haven’t just “ticked boxes” with the Hoofer; they’ve elevated every detail. The clean, modern look is available in a huge range of colorways and designs, with premium options for those who want to splash out. Materials are robust yet lightweight, striking the perfect balance between durability and easy carrying. Zips are buttery-smooth (surprisingly rare!), and overall build quality leaves nothing to chance or compromise. The leg stands are sturdy and reliable, and you’ll notice the attention to practical touches like the subtle yet strong stitching that set this bag a level above.

Storage and Accessibility: 5/5
Where do you start with storage? This bag literally has everything. A smart new stacked pocket system makes finding what you want lightning-fast, and pockets are both spacious and purposeful. There are three side pockets, a huge gusseted ball pocket, a large apparel pocket, valuables pocket, magnetic quick-access pocket, cooler pocket, and more. I especially love the clever concealed strap zip and the easy-access rain hood. The cart-strap channel is brilliantly integrated, so loading onto a trolley or cart never blocks your pockets, a small but essential feature. All pocket placements feel natural and easy to reach, whether on your back, a trolley, or a cart.

Durability and Performance: 5/5
Ping’s Hoofer doesn’t just look the part; it’s built for all conditions, all year round. The new bag bottom is thoughtfully engineered, guiding clubs into the right slot and keeping them separate and rattle-free. Scratch-resistant leg guards now protect against wear when strapped to a cart (why doesn’t every stand bag do this?), and the overall finish is tough enough for any weather or course conditions. The mesh straps are both firm and comfortably padded, and the top divider is firmer and more secure, protecting your clubs better than anything else I’ve tried.
Comfort and Ergonomics: 5/5
Carrying this bag is a dream; the weight (or lack of it!) is a real surprise considering how roomy the Hoofer is. It genuinely feels featherlight. The adjustable, well-padded straps sit perfectly, and the hidden strap system keeps everything neat and tangle-free. The bag balances beautifully on the back, even with a full load and a winter jacket. Grab handles are sturdy and perfectly placed for easy lifting, and the stand mechanism is pure Ping: stable, reliable, and smooth. I particularly love the cushioned areas on the back, which make even the longest rounds super comfortable.

Club Organisation: 5/5
A five-way top might sound simple, but Ping have refined it for real-world ergonomics, guiding clubs right into the correct spot and preventing clashing and damage on the move. The segmented base is a clever touch, keeping every section well-organized and keeping your clubs safer while walking. There’s ample room for a full set, with extra space for chunky grips and oversized putters. The internal club dividers don’t snag or bunch up; just smooth access every time.
